Junggu Proposes 'Urban Brand for New Junggu Promotion' as Dongguk University Academic Festival Project
[Asia Economy Reporter Jongil Park] Jung-gu, Seoul (Mayor Kim Gilsung) is participating as a project proposer in Dongguk University's academic festival, 'Trendy Festa.'
'Trendy Festa' is an academic festival in the form of a contest hosted by students of the Department of Advertising and Public Relations at Dongguk University. It addresses problems faced by organizations and companies, seeking solutions through the perspectives and creative ideas of the MZ generation, followed by presentations and awards.
The district proposed 'Urban Branding for Promoting a New Jung-gu in the 8th Elected Term' as a contest project for this academic festival. The aim is to review Jung-gu's CI, BI, and characters and obtain differentiated promotional strategies that can captivate even the younger generation. The festival's organizing committee adopted the content requested by Jung-gu as a contest project and plans to recruit participating teams in September.
During the festival in November, the first successful teams will be announced, and on November 21, after presentations (PT), six teams showcasing noteworthy urban brand strategies will be publicly revealed as finalists.
Jung-gu plans to award a total prize of 3 million KRW to the six teams selected as finalists, in response to Dongguk University's request.
Additionally, from September to November, Jung-gu and Dongguk University are operating online mentoring. To compensate for learning deficits experienced by some youths due to the prolonged COVID-19 pandemic, students from Dongguk University's College of Education and the Chamsaram Volunteer Group have stepped in as tutors. Sixty Dongguk University students communicate one-on-one online with sixty middle school students in the district, providing guidance not only in major subjects but also advice on study methods and career exploration.
Kim Gilsung, Mayor of Jung-gu, stated, "I hope the consensus formed through continuous cooperation between Jung-gu and Dongguk University in various fields will lead to regional development and mutual growth."
